Word on the Street: Holiday meal preparation
A survey from the food company Del Monte finds New Yorkers come in at No. 11 in the country based on how long it takes to prepare a festive feast.
On average, New Yorkers say it takes them just under six hours to prepare a holiday meal.
According to the survey, Mississippi spends the most time preparing their meals, at over seven hours on average. Kentucky came in at No. 2, followed by Alabama, Georgia and Texas.
News 12 The Bronx asked residents how long it takes them to prepare a holiday meal.
